9) Solve the system of equations by substitution
y = 3x + 2
y = -2x + 12

Answer:

x= 2, y= 8

Step-by-step explanation:

y= 3x +2 -----(1)

y= -2x +12 -----(2)

Substitute (1) into (2):

3x +2= -2x +12

Move x terms to 1 side, constant to the other:

3x +2x= 12 -2

Simplify:

5x= 10

Divide both sides by 5:

x= 10 ÷5

x= 2

Substitute x=2 into (1):

y= 3(2) +2

y= 6 +2

y= 8
